Summary: |
L. M. Montgomery's classic tale of love and friendship introduces young Anne Shirley. When Miranda and Matthew Cuthbert decided to adopt an orphan boy to help on the farm, they didn't know what they would get. But when the red-headed Anne is waiting at the station, their lives are changed forever. Young readers discover the heartwarming tale of love and family in the Calico Illustrated Classics adaptation of Montgomery's Anne of Green Gables. |

Author Notes: |
Best known for her Anne of Avonlea and Anne of Green Gables books, Montgomery received many high honors. She was named a Fellow of the Royal Society of Arts in 1923 and a Canadian stamp commemorates Montgomery and Anne of Green Gables. In addition, various museums dedicated to the book series and Montgomery's life dot Prince Edward Island. The books in the Anne series follow the growth and adventures of a red-haired, spritely, high-spirited and imaginative orphan named Anne who lives on Prince Edward Island. The success of these books rested in Montgomery's ability to vividly recollect childhood and her easy storytelling ability. They are tremendously popular to this day and have been translated into more than 35 languages and adapted as movies and PBS television productions. On July 5, 1911, L.M. Montgomery married Ewan Macdonald, a Presbyterian minister, and the marriage produced three children. She died on April 24, 1942. (Bowker Author Biography) |
